Moisture might seem like a minor annoyance— a little condensation on the windows, a damp patch in the basement. But make no mistake: it's a silent destroyer. Left unchecked, excess moisture can lead to mold growth, which triggers allergies and respiratory issues, especially in children and the elderly. It can rot wooden beams, weaken foundations, and even damage electrical systems, putting your home at risk of fire. For businesses, moisture problems mean costly repairs, lost revenue, and unhappy customers. In heritage buildings, moisture can erode centuries-old stonework, erasing pieces of history forever.

So, what makes Relic Rammed Earth Board so good at keeping moisture at bay? It all comes down to three key factors: density, breathability, and chemical composition.
First, density. During manufacturing, the mixture of soil, aggregates, and binding agent is packed into molds and compressed using hydraulic presses that exert thousands of pounds of pressure. This compression eliminates air pockets and gaps, creating a material that's so dense, water struggles to penetrate. Think of it as the difference between a loose pile of sand and a solid brick—the brick is far harder for water to pass through.
Second, breathability. Unlike some moisture-resistant materials that trap water vapor (leading to even more problems), Relic Rammed Earth Board is vapor-permeable. That means it allows any moisture that does get in—from cooking steam, for example—to escape, preventing it from getting trapped and causing mold. It's like a wall that can "breathe," balancing humidity levels naturally.
Finally, the binding agent. While traditional rammed earth relies on clay for cohesion, Relic Rammed Earth Board uses a modern, polymer-based binder that repels water while still allowing the material to flex slightly with temperature changes (preventing cracks that could let moisture in). It's a delicate balance—strong enough to resist water, but flexible enough to withstand the stresses of daily life.
Relic Rammed Earth Board isn't the only moisture-resistant material on the market, of course. Let's see how it compares to some popular alternatives, including Muretto Stone , Travertine (Starry Blue) , and Fair-Faced Concrete —all materials known for their durability and aesthetic appeal.
| Material | Water Absorption Rate (24hr) | Durability in Humid Climates | Maintenance Needs | Best For |
|---|---|---|---|---|
| Relic Rammed Earth Board | <2% | Excellent (resists mold, rot) | Low (occasional cleaning) | Exterior cladding, interior walls, heritage projects |
| Muretto Stone | 3-5% | Good (needs sealing every 2-3 years) | Moderate (sealing, occasional repairs) | Accent walls, garden paths, Mediterranean-style homes |
| Travertine (Starry Blue) | 6-8% | Fair (prone to staining if unsealed) | High (regular sealing, careful cleaning) | Interior floors, backsplashes, decorative features |
| Fair-Faced Concrete | 4-6% | Good (can develop cracks if not treated) | Moderate (sealing, crack repairs) | Modern homes, commercial buildings, industrial spaces |
As the table shows, Relic Rammed Earth Board outperforms these alternatives in water absorption and durability, making it ideal for areas with high humidity or heavy rainfall. Muretto Stone, with its rustic, stacked appearance, is a great complement for exterior accents but requires more maintenance. Travertine (Starry Blue), with its striking blue veins and "starry" texture, adds a touch of luxury to interiors but needs regular sealing to prevent moisture damage. Fair-Faced Concrete, a modern favorite, offers a sleek look but can develop cracks over time if not properly treated.
